    Hello,

    I had an issue that sometimes I get spam users on my website. I was trying to find a way to limit or stop spam users. I have a membership website using Memberpress and Buddyboss.

    Memberpress is in charge of registration for the website. I am unable to get user verification to work after following the steps on memberpress website.

    https://docs.memberpress.com/article/316-how-to-require-email-verification-on-registration

    Do you still work with memberpress registrations? It seems like right now theres a few issues.

    1. When you first register on the memberpress page, the page refreshes but you stay on the regisration page. No notification that anything was sent to an email. It almost looks like nothing happens. If you try to register again it says that the email was taken already.

    2. If you go into your email, the activation link is there. When you click on it, it brings you to a page where it looks like it’s verifying. Then it says thanks for verifying. But it looks like the page is blocked. I have pages that are blocked unless you are a member with specific tiers. But if you look, you can see that it creates a WordPress subscriber but does not activate a memberpress membership tier. So the person will have an account but cant access anything since it doesn’t complete a memberpress transaction.

    For testing purposes, I have it on my staging site to register.

    https://www.staging9.collectahobby.com/casual-collector-membership/

    Is there anything that can be done, or does this not work with Memberpress?

  • Hi @hecttech08,
    I tested the registration process with Memberpress, and it’s working fine. When the registration is complete, it’s transferred me to the Thank you page. You can customize the ‘Thank you’ page with a custom text like ‘Please check your email inbox to verify.’

    And on our plugin setting, there is an option called ‘Redirect after verification.‘ Just set its value to none. Kindly follow the screenshot- https://i.imgur.com/oYmlQkh.png
